Esther M. Gibbs Heaton, 79, of rural Macomb passed away surrounded by her family at 4:30 p.m. Wednesday, December 5, 2018 at the Elms Nursing Home in Macomb. She was born on March 31, 1939 in Bowling Green, Kentucky to Herbert and Maybelle (Kinslow) Gibbs. She graduated Mackey High School with the class of 1957.

She enjoyed playing softball, square dancing, and had a passion for horses so much that she brought her horse “Colonel” to Illinois when she came to attend Western Illinois University. Esther met the love of her life, Gerald A. Heaton and was married on August 29, 1959. She became an LPN while working as an aide at the Elms Nursing Home and ended her 28 years of service at the Elms in social services.

She loved her farm life with Gerald and her children as well as the many animals and especially her peacocks and dogs, “Blondie” and “Belle”. She enjoyed 4-H, FFA, and school functions and activities with her children and grandchildren. She was in the American Legion Auxiliary and loved to paint.

Esther was a selfless, caring, beautiful woman always with a smile. Esther loved and served her Lord and never had an unkind word about anyone. She is survived by three daughters, Teresa M.
